       snap: Revert build-snap to 1.11/stable channel for go
       
       This is to fix the following snap build error:
       
           Failed to install or refresh a snap: 'go' does not exist
           or is not available on the desired channel '1.11.4/stable'.
           Use `snap info go` to get a list of channels the snap is available on.
       
       `snap info go` reveals that the '1.11/stable' channel automatically
       follows the latest minor point release as it becomes available.
